Description/Blazon:
A a six-lobed red disk with a white five-pointed star at its center. Six gold rays radiate outward, alternating with six white trefoils set against a blue background.
Symbolism:
Scarlet and gold are traditional colors of Air Defense Artillery. The blue background represents the upper atmosphere, while the six-lobed red disk symbolizes an exploding missile, highlighting the core mission of Air Defense. The white star represents Texas, the home state of the organization. The six trefoils and the five-pointed star together signify the unit's numerical designation.
Background:
The distinctive unit insignia was initially approved for the 11th Artillery Group on September 1, 1971. It was redesignated for the 11th Air Defense Artillery Group on April 4, 1972, and later redesignated for the 11th Air Defense Artillery Brigade, effective December 16, 1980.
